Abstract

A comparison of matrimonial property regimes across jurisdictions is of high theoretical and practical interest. In this article the authors characterize, classify, and analyze legal property regimes in Kazakhstan and other countries. The authors offer a brief historical explanation for the variety of property regimes, and for Kazakhstan’s selection of a joint common property regime. The article discusses the consequences of changing a legal regime into another by entering into a marriage contract. The authors describe in detail each of the possible contractual property regimes, weighing their advantages and disadvantages, in particular in light of the possibility of incorporating elements of these regimes into a marriage contract.
Key words: property regimes, property relations, property of spouses, joint common property, marriage contract.
